Game Day Spotlight: Canada vs. Germany Women's Hockey at the 2026 Olympics

Canada vs. Germany: A Match to Remember

This Saturday, February 14, 2026, the Canadian women's hockey team is set to clash with Germany in a highly anticipated quarterfinal match at the Winter Olympics. As fans across the nation gear up, I can already feel the excitement coursing through the air. This matchup isn't just about hockey; it's about legacy, determination, and the pursuit of gold.

Why This Match Matters

In women's hockey, every game is significant, but a quarterfinal in the Olympics raises the stakes astronomically. The Canadian women's team has a storied history of excellence, while Germany is riding high after a strong group stage. The pressure is palpable, especially for Captain Marie-Philip Poulin, as she continues to recover from a lower-body injury sustained against Czechia. Head Coach Troy Ryan remains optimistic about her availability, and how her leadership will play into this crucial game.

The Path to the Quarterfinals

Team Canada has not only showcased skill but heart throughout their Olympic journey thus far. Here's a quick recap of their road leading into the quarterfinals:

  1. Feb 7: Canada 4, Switzerland 0
  2. Feb 9: Canada 5, Czechia 1
  3. Feb 10: USA 5, Canada 0
  4. Feb 12: Canada 5, Finland 0

Despite a tough loss against Team USA, the Canadian squad dominated their other matches, showcasing their offensive and defensive prowess. Now, they must carry that momentum into this decisive quarterfinal.

Timing is Everything

The game is set to start at 10:40 a.m. ET at the Milano Rho Ice Hockey Arena. Circle your calendars, set your alarms, and get ready for a thrilling start that promises to have everything from edge-of-your-seat plays to possibly history in the making.
